Description
Avengers Campus is a Marvel Cinematic Universe–themed area located at Disney California Adventure and Walt Disney Studios Park in Disneyland Paris, and being developed for Hong Kong Disneyland.

The good: I've been a Marvel fan since I was a child and grew up watching all movies in the MCU. Avengers Campus was amazing, and I can truly say it met my expectations, if not exceeded what I wanted from it! I still get goosebumps from the Avengers music as I walked into Avengers Campus!

The entire land is completely well designed and purposeful! From walking into the park through the exit areas, it's a dream! I arrived to the park EARLY (5:45 AM) to get in on time and check everything out. Which I did, and it was incredible! I spent most of my day there interacting with all the heros and drinking at Pym Tasting Lab. All alcohol drinking aficionados will love this place! It's also strategically located in front of Avengers HQ which is a perfect place to catch a show and see most, if not all Avengers!

All of my favorite Marvel superheros (Iron Man, Black Panther, Spider-Man and both Captain America's) were there and did not disappoint both aesthetically and from an experience standpoint. All interactions with the superheros were made with social distancing in mind (which I'm cool with) but it definitely did not disappoint! I can see this being a staple moving forward.

All the shows were so well done and I felt fully immersed into the showcase! I especially enjoyed the Doctor Strange show! The tribute done within the Wakanda training show is special (RIP Chadwick Boseman).

The spiderman ride requires a boarding pass, but Mission Breakout does not! It is cool and it always had a 15 minute wait time which was quick. The ride is updated from what was there before, much more fun!

I highly recommend getting the Iron Man infinity stone gauntlet at Shawarma Place Too. No mobile order needed for it there! It's a must have! I also purchased the spider man repulser. Which is so cool for any Iron Man fan! It also interacts with the Spider Man ride. Though it is not needed, and in my experience doesn't give you an added advantage in the ride.

The bad: FOOD As of June 4th, the whole concept of mobile ordering food is a disaster at the Campus. By 9:20 am, all food was booked at Avengers Campus. Highly recommend ordering as early as you can (before 8:30 am).

The one hot food (Shawarma Palace) I somehow obtained only came after begging the staff if I could purchase some because I was starved. Shawarma Palace is not good. Don't do it unless your fulfilling an Avengers-end-credit-fantasy like me. Go to Pym Test Kitchen, heard food was amazing there.

BOARDING PASS The boarding pass situation for the spiderman ride sucks, but my group was lucky to be #74 which meant we got on at 3 PM. We arrived to the park at 5:45 AM.

ACCESORIES UTILIZATION The higher-ups are obviously pushing to sell the Spider bots which are kinda cool. But the coolest accessories, the web slingers/repulsers get no attention. What I mean is that they're not showcased so that park attendees know how to use them. More importantly how you benefit with them on the spider man ride. Huge miss from the directors/managers of the campus experience.

Overall: For all my fellow MCU fanatics, this place will not disappoint! It feels surreal and overwhelming in a great way! All, if not most of the superheros we know and love are properly represented! From an overall experience I loved it and would highly recommend to anyone willing and able to go! Eat beforehand just in case you can't mobile order food. Prepare accordingly if you're a foodie! It may really alter...

-The area for avengers campus is 4 acres, less than a third of the size of galaxies edge.

-You have to join the virtual queue at 7 am, two hours before the park opened and an hour and. A half before they started letting people in on opening day.

-Hope you got a good spot in the virtual queue for web slingers, we got boarding group 74 at exactly 7am when it opened, which translated into a 3pm boarding time. Because we were in a queue at noon still we were unable try to get on rise of the resistance on the same day.

-Web slingers is 90 seconds of ride. Have you been on midway mania? It's the same gimmick, minus the plunger gun. You extend your arm to shoot webs, and spend less than half as long in the ride as midway mania. Three areas, roughly 30 seconds each.

-Because of mask mandates(which I'm for) and this being a 3d ride requiring glasses you might fog up your glasses and make the ride annoying.

-75%of the merchandise in the new stores is webslinger gear, which is worn alters how the ride works. I didn't get a chance to try this firsthand but just think you shoot an iron man beam instead of a web. I cannot speak to if this translates to a better score or gives you some sort of a pay to win benefit.

-Food at Disneyland right now is a DISASTER. You have to order it through mobile order to get food for anywhere except some carts. Hungry and want to buy food at 11am? Did you put in a mobile order when they opened up at 7am? No? Hope you like churros. They are either afraid of lines or just don't realize that this literally prevented people like me who didn't know from being able to buy breakfast or lunch. By the time we figured this out we ended up putting in an order for food at Disneyland, not DCA, and ended up eating at 4pm. If you wanted to get food in avengers campus they were sold out for the rest of the day by 10am, and if you left you could not come back to get it unless you waited in the line to reenter the area(at least several hours)

-There is a building that looks like it will eventually be announced as a ride that you get socially distanced waved at by avengers. It's something but ultimately was just... Flat. Even after they open up restrictions this area isn't big enough for meet and greets if they come down off the building.

-That empty show building? Why not open it now. It's clearly for something, but as is avengers campus boils down to standing around looking for something to do because you can't get food, it's sold out, waiting to be called back to enter a store, waiting for web slingers(if you got a boarding pass)...

Super disappointed. Don't go. Wait a few years til they put out another ride. The blowback for this is gonna be intense.
